How they compare

Trinidad and Tobago currently reports 0.0442 units per person against 0.0359 units per person in Upper middle income, a difference of 0.0083 units per person.

That makes Trinidad and Tobago's figure about 1.2 times Upper middle income's.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Trinidad and Tobago ahead.

Trinidad and Tobago ranks 6th and Upper middle income ranks 8th of 218 countries.

Across the 7 decades both report, Trinidad and Tobago averaged higher in 4 and Upper middle income in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Trinidad and Tobago Upper middle income Difference Ahead
1960s 0.024 units per person 0.0246 units per person 0.0006 units per person Upper middle income
1970s 0.0222 units per person 0.0241 units per person 0.0019 units per person Upper middle income
1980s 0.024 units per person 0.023 units per person 0.001 units per person Trinidad and Tobago
1990s 0.0344 units per person 0.03 units per person 0.0044 units per person Trinidad and Tobago
2000s 0.0391 units per person 0.0347 units per person 0.0043 units per person Trinidad and Tobago
2010s 0.0351 units per person 0.037 units per person 0.0019 units per person Upper middle income
2020s 0.0416 units per person 0.0346 units per person 0.007 units per person Trinidad and Tobago

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
